摘要 Disclosed is a flexographic printing plate precurs or in which formation of cracks and wrinkles in an infrared ablation layer is suppressed and the scratch resistance of the layer is improved. The precursor comprises a support 12, photosensitive resin layer 18, and an infrared ablation layer 20 that are laminated in the order presented. The binder polymer contained in the infrared ablation layer 20 contains a polymer (A) and an acrylic resin (B). The polymer (A) contains the same structural unit as the structural unit contained in the binder polymer in the photosensitive resin layer. The mass ratio (A/B) of the component (A) with respect to the component (B) is within a range of 1/3 to 3/1. The difference between a plastic hardness (Ha) of the infrared ablation layer 20 and a plastic hardness (Hb) of the photosensitive resin layer 18 is 30 mN/mm 2 or smaller.
